How to prepare for a job interview at 83zero Limited

✨Know Your Agile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your Agile methodologies. Be ready to discuss how you've successfully led agile squads in the past, and have specific examples at hand. This will show that you not only understand the theory but can also apply it effectively.

✨Client-Facing Skills are Key

Since this role is client-facing, prepare to demonstrate your communication and relationship-building skills. Think of scenarios where you've successfully managed client expectations or resolved conflicts, and be ready to share those stories.

✨Understand the Programme's Goals

Research the high-profile programme you'll be working on. Familiarise yourself with its objectives and challenges. This will allow you to ask insightful questions during the interview and show that you're genuinely interested in contributing to its success.

✨Be Ready for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that assess your problem-solving abilities. Prepare by thinking through potential challenges you might face in leading multiple agile squads and how you would tackle them. This will highlight your strategic thinking and adaptability.
